BARCA EYE RED DEVIL ROJO
Barcelona are said to be preparing a £12million offer for Manchester United defender Marcos Rojo.

The Sun repeats a report in Spanish paper Sport that claims Barca will be at the front of the queue for Rojo this summer, with the Argentinian defender likely to be part of a mass clearout at Old Trafford.

The 25-year-old has made only eight Premier League appearances this term and has been troubled by injuries since he joined United for £16million in 2014 from Sporting Lisbon.

United have been linked with a number of centre-halves this summer, with Jose Mourinho said to be especially keen to strengthen that area of the side should he take over from Louis van Gaal.

REDS CONFIDENT ON GOTZE, EYE YARMOLENKO

Liverpool are said to be lining up a £25million bid to pip Merseyside rivals Everton to Dynamo Kiev’s Andriy Yarmolenko.

The Toffees and Arsenal have both been linked with the Ukraine winger, who is keen to move to the Premier League this summer.

But The Sun quotes Ukranian paper Sport, who claims Liverpool are ready to make an offer for the 26-year-old.

The Reds are also said to be confident of bringing Mario Gotze to Anfield ahead of next season, even if they cannot offer him immediate Champions League football.
